news 2026/1/9 23:56:37

DynamicCow:让你的旧款iPhone也能体验Dynamic Island的完整指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
DynamicCow:让你的旧款iPhone也能体验Dynamic Island的完整指南

想要在旧款iPhone上体验iPhone 14 Pro的Dynamic Island动态岛功能吗?DynamicCow这款开源应用让你的梦想成真!通过巧妙利用系统特性,它能够在iOS 16.0到16.1.2系统上完美模拟动态岛效果。

【免费下载链接】DynamicCowEnable Dynamic Island on every device that is running iOS 16.0 to 16.1.2 using the MacDirtyCow exploit.项目地址: https://gitcode.com/gh_mirrors/dy/DynamicCow

🎯 什么是DynamicCow?

DynamicCow是一款基于系统特性开发的创新应用,专门为非最新款iPhone设备提供Dynamic Island功能支持。它能够在系统级别模拟动态岛效果,让你在听音乐、接电话、计时等场景中体验到与iPhone 14 Pro相同的交互界面。

📱 兼容设备与系统要求

支持的设备型号

  • iPhone 8及更新机型
  • iPad Pro及更新机型
  • 所有运行iOS 16.0到16.1.2的兼容设备

系统版本要求

  • iOS 16.0
  • iOS 16.0.1
  • iOS 16.0.2
  • iOS 16.0.3
  • iOS 16.1
  • iOS 16.1.1
  • iOS 16.1.2

🔧 详细安装步骤

第一步:获取项目源码

打开终端,执行以下命令克隆项目:

git clone https://gitcode.com/gh_mirrors/dy/DynamicCow

第二步:配置Xcode环境

  1. 进入项目目录:cd DynamicCow
  2. 打开Xcode项目:open DynamicCow.xcodeproj

第三步:设置开发者证书

在Xcode的"Signing & Capabilities"标签页中选择你的开发者团队,确保应用能够正常签名。

第四步:编译与安装

点击Xcode左上角的运行按钮,系统将自动编译并在连接的设备上安装应用。

🚀 核心功能体验

音乐播放控制

当你在设备上播放音乐时,Dynamic Island会显示当前播放信息,包括歌曲封面、进度条和控制按钮,让你无需打开应用就能轻松控制播放。

通话状态显示

在通话过程中,动态岛会实时展示通话时长和对方信息,提供便捷的通话管理体验。

计时器与提醒

使用计时器功能时,Dynamic Island会以简洁的方式显示剩余时间,让你随时掌握计时进度。

🛠️ 项目架构解析

DynamicCow采用模块化设计,确保功能稳定且易于维护:

系统特性模块

位于Exploit/目录下的文件负责系统级操作:

  • grant_full_disk_access.m- 获取必要的磁盘访问权限
  • vm_unaligned_copy_switch_race.c- 实现内存操作的核心代码

功能扩展模块

Extensions/目录包含多个增强组件:

  • Alert++.swift- 提供更丰富的弹窗提示功能
  • DynamicKeys.swift- 管理动态键值配置
  • MachineName.swift- 处理设备名称相关逻辑

⚙️ 个性化配置选项

动态岛尺寸调节

根据个人喜好调整动态岛的大小和显示位置。

动画效果选择

从多种动画效果中选择最适合你的视觉风格。

交互行为配置

自定义动态岛在不同场景下的响应方式。

💡 使用技巧与优化建议

日常使用最佳实践

  1. 音乐控制- 在动态岛中快速切换歌曲和调节音量
  2. 通话管理- 实时查看通话状态和时长
  3. 时间管理- 便捷的计时和提醒功能

性能优化提示

  • 定期清理应用缓存
  • 根据设备性能选择合适的动画效果
  • 保持系统版本在兼容范围内

🔍 常见问题与解决方案

问题一:动态岛不显示

  • 检查系统版本是否在16.0-16.1.2范围内
  • 确认设备兼容性
  • 重新启动应用

问题二:功能异常或崩溃

  • 验证开发者证书状态
  • 检查设备存储空间
  • 重新编译安装应用

📊 安全性与稳定性说明

DynamicCow作为开源项目,代码完全透明可审查。它仅在系统允许的范围内操作,不会对设备造成永久性损害。所有修改都是可逆的,卸载应用即可恢复原状。

🎉 总结与展望

DynamicCow为旧款iPhone用户打开了一扇通往最新交互体验的大门。通过这款应用,你无需花费高昂的费用购买新设备,就能享受到Dynamic Island带来的便捷与乐趣。

记住,虽然DynamicCow提供了强大的功能,但请确保在兼容的系统版本上使用,以获得最佳的性能和稳定性。随着技术的不断发展,我们期待看到更多类似的创新项目出现,让科技真正服务于每一位用户的需求。

现在就开始你的Dynamic Island体验之旅吧!按照本文的指导,你很快就能在旧款iPhone上享受到这一炫酷功能带来的便利。

【免费下载链接】DynamicCowEnable Dynamic Island on every device that is running iOS 16.0 to 16.1.2 using the MacDirtyCow exploit.项目地址: https://gitcode.com/gh_mirrors/dy/DynamicCow

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2025/12/20 8:04:35

19、硬件模拟器使用指南:Ubuntu 系统下的兼容性解决方案

硬件模拟器使用指南:Ubuntu 系统下的兼容性解决方案 在多用户协作和跨系统软件使用的场景中,硬件模拟器扮演着至关重要的角色。本文将深入探讨 Ubuntu 系统下硬件模拟器的相关知识,包括负载分配、不同模拟器的特点与使用方法、虚拟磁盘的理解以及文件共享等内容。 1. 负载…

作者头像 李华
网站建设 2025/12/14 12:15:50

26、提升Ubuntu系统图形化体验的实用指南

提升Ubuntu系统图形化体验的实用指南 在使用Ubuntu系统时,我们常常希望能够优化其图形化体验,以满足不同的需求和偏好。本文将从多个方面入手,为你介绍一系列实用的技巧和方法,包括提升可访问性、更换屏幕保护程序、添加新的屏幕保护、动画化桌面背景、配置双显示器以及连…

作者头像 李华
网站建设 2025/12/14 12:14:37

eventpp C++事件库全面部署指南

eventpp C事件库全面部署指南 【免费下载链接】eventpp eventpp - 一个为C提供的事件分派器和回调列表库。 项目地址: https://gitcode.com/gh_mirrors/ev/eventpp 项目概述与核心价值 eventpp是一个专为C设计的高性能事件处理库,采用纯头文件实现方式&…

作者头像 李华
网站建设 2025/12/14 12:14:11

2、商业技术管理最佳实践:从人员到战略的全面洞察

商业技术管理最佳实践:从人员到战略的全面洞察 在当今数字化时代,商业技术管理对于企业的成功至关重要。它涵盖了从组织架构到人员技能,从技术采购到战略规划的各个方面。本文将深入探讨商业技术管理的关键要点,为您提供实用的见解和建议。 1. 致谢与作者简介 在开始探讨…

作者头像 李华
网站建设 2025/12/14 12:11:20

Dify.AI完整教程:零代码构建专业级AI应用的最佳实践

Dify.AI完整教程:零代码构建专业级AI应用的最佳实践 【免费下载链接】dify 一个开源助手API和GPT的替代品。Dify.AI 是一个大型语言模型(LLM)应用开发平台。它整合了后端即服务(Backend as a Service)和LLMOps的概念&a…

作者头像 李华
网站建设 2025/12/14 12:11:20

OpenCVSharp:ArUco 标记检测与透视变换

对于.NET开发者而言,入门OpenCV的一个很舒适的方式就是先去使用OpenCVSharp,它是 OpenCV 的 .NET 封装,而且作者还开源了一个示例库,可以通过示例库进行入门学习。OpenCVSharp仓库地址:https://github.com/shimat/open…

作者头像 李华